Transaction 54df4d7665920ee82be89dcf3621c69f3efc8934b25f53385ca3d6e74215b6ba

1 Input
2 Outputs
  • 54df4d7665920ee82be89dcf3621c69f3efc8934b25f53385ca3d6e74215b6ba:0
  • value  1067686
    address  19mUMcx9uoUTWi4xyLRcvAt7JvAbRQqsXd
  • 54df4d7665920ee82be89dcf3621c69f3efc8934b25f53385ca3d6e74215b6ba:1
  • value  26820666
    address  3HDE4633w63A98xZ2fYsuYTcMGNrfnGUCM